Understanding Usual Concerns



Identifying typical concerns in packaging makers is crucial for keeping functional effectiveness and decreasing downtime. Packaging makers, essential to assembly line, can run into a selection of issues that hinder their efficiency. One widespread problem is mechanical malfunction, commonly arising from deterioration on elements such as belts and gears, which can cause inconsistent packaging quality.


One more common trouble is misalignment, where the product packaging products might not straighten properly, triggering jams or improper securing. This misalignment can come from inappropriate arrangement or changes in material requirements. In addition, electric failings, such as damaged sensing units or control systems, can interfere with the maker's automated procedures, causing production delays.


Operators might additionally experience obstacles with software program problems, which can impact device programs and functionality. In addition, poor maintenance techniques often contribute to these issues, stressing the need for routine assessments and timely solution treatments. By comprehending these usual problems, operators can implement positive steps to guarantee peak performance, consequently minimizing pricey downtimes and improving overall efficiency in product packaging operations.

Diagnostic Devices and Techniques



Reliable troubleshooting of product packaging devices counts heavily on a variety of analysis devices and methods that help with the recognition of underlying problems - packaging machine repair service. Among the primary devices is making use of software diagnostic programs, which can monitor machine performance, evaluate error codes, and offer real-time information analytics. These programs make it possible for specialists to identify certain malfunctions quickly, significantly minimizing downtime


Along with software options, oscilloscopes and multimeters are necessary for electric diagnostics. Multimeters can determine voltage, existing, and resistance, aiding to identify electric faults in circuits. Oscilloscopes, on the various other hand, give visualization of electrical signals, making it much easier to discover abnormalities in waveforms.


Mechanical problems can be diagnosed using vibration evaluation devices and thermal imaging cams. Vibration evaluation enables the discovery of inequalities or misalignments in equipment, while thermal imaging helps identify overheating components that may cause mechanical failure.


Lastly, aesthetic examinations, integrated with basic lists, remain vital for standard troubleshooting. This extensive approach to diagnostics guarantees that service technicians can properly deal with a large variety of concerns, thereby enhancing the integrity and efficiency of packaging makers.


Safety Protocols to Follow



Exactly how can packaging equipment drivers ensure a safe workplace while fixing? The application of stringent safety procedures is essential. Operators should begin by disconnecting the device from its power resource prior to starting any type of troubleshooting procedures. Lockout/tagout (LOTO) techniques should be applied to prevent unexpected re-energization throughout maintenance.

Personal protective devices (PPE) is important; drivers should wear safety goggles, handwear covers, and steel-toed boots to decrease injury threats. In addition, making certain that the work area is free and clean of blockages can prevent trips and drops, which are typical hazards.


Operators should also familiarize themselves with the maker's security attributes, such as emergency situation quit buttons and security guards, confirming that they are practical before starting any kind of analysis work. packaging machine repair service. It is important to interact with staff member, ensuring all personnel know the ongoing troubleshooting tasks


Lastly, drivers need to document all searchings for and treatments, offering a clear record in situation of future problems. By sticking to these safety and security procedures, packaging machine operators can create a much safer setting, reducing read risks while effectively fixing and repairing equipment.


Parts Substitute Guidelines



When it concerns keeping packaging makers, comprehending components replacement standards is vital for making certain ideal efficiency and durability. Routinely assessing deterioration on machine parts is critical, as prompt replacements can stop a lot more extensive damages and expensive downtime.


First of all, always refer to the manufacturer's requirements for advised substitute intervals and component compatibility. It is necessary to utilize OEM (Original Devices Manufacturer) components to guarantee that replacements satisfy the required quality and performance criteria.


Prior to starting any type of substitute, guarantee the equipment is powered down and effectively locked out to prevent accidental activation. Record the condition of the changed components and the day of replacement, as this will help in tracking upkeep fads gradually.


In addition, evaluate the bordering parts for signs of wear or prospective issues that may arise from the substitute. This alternative technique can mitigate future troubles and improve operational effectiveness.


Last but not least, after replacing any type of parts, conduct extensive screening read review to make certain that the machine is operating correctly and that the new parts are integrated seamlessly. Adhering to these guidelines will not only extend the life of your packaging machine however additionally boost general productivity.


Maintenance Ideal Practices



Regular maintenance techniques are crucial for maximizing the efficiency and lifespan of product packaging equipments. Establishing an extensive maintenance routine is the first action towards making sure ideal efficiency. This schedule needs to consist of daily, weekly, and regular monthly tasks customized to the specific equipment and its operational demands.


Daily checks should focus on vital components such as belts, seals, and sensors, ensuring they are clean and operating properly. Weekly maintenance might include evaluating lubrication degrees and tightening loose fittings, while monthly tasks must consist of a lot more extensive examinations, such as alignment checks and software program updates.




Making use of a list can enhance these procedures, making sure no critical jobs are forgotten. Additionally, maintaining precise records of upkeep activities helps determine recurring issues and informs future strategies.


Training team on appropriate use and handling can dramatically lower wear and tear, preventing unneeded malfunctions. In addition, buying top notch parts and lubes can boost equipment performance and reliability.
